Sunshine · Suburb / Locality
What people believe — religious affiliation and those with no religion.
About 36.8% of people in Sunshine identify as Christian, making it the most common faith in the area. This community is more likely to hold a religious affiliation than the state and national averages, with fewer people claiming no religion.
The mix of religions, and people with no religion.
Only 31% of residents report having no religion, which is well below the national figure of 38.9%. Other common faiths include Buddhism at 10.2%, Hinduism at 6.7%, and Islam at 5.7%.
